Aside from Steampunk University in Seattle, I only made it to the Victoria Steam Expo in Victoria, British Columbia, Canada.  Organized and produced by Jordan and Zandra Stratford, the event focused on authors and artists, not only speakers and performers such as Cherie Priest and Erica Mulkey, but also in vendors like Ian Fitch-Field, Professor Whovianart, and Thin Gypsy Thief.

Victoria is a great place to visit, and the Empress Hotel added great ambiance to the event. Even better were the new people I got to meet, especially those from Vancouver. I also got to meet people from the Steampunk Canada group.  Several neighbors from the Seattle Steamrats were also in attendance.

Start planning now for the conventions happening during the remainder of this year and early next year!

VSteam – mini-con, July 10, 2010, Vancouver, British Columbia

Dragon-Con – Atlanta, GA September 3-6, 2010

The Asylum: The UK Steampunk Festival, Lincoln, England, September 10-12, 2010

VCON – Vancouver, British Columbia, Canada, October 1-3, 2010 (general sci-fi con with a steampunk theme this year)

Iowa Icon – Cedar Rapids, IA, November 5-7, 2010,

TeslaCon – Madison, WI, November 5-7, 2010

Steamcon – Seattle, WA, November 19-21, 2010

Nova Albion Exhibition – San Francisco, CA, March 2011
